Autolites FTW..... not only is a copper plug the best choice for performance (due to it being a better conductor) but they will also melt before detonation eats your piston. The use for platinum and iridium are for longer life of the plugs. I can't remember the stock replacement AR part #. AR103 is 1 step colder AR94 is 2 steps colder.....
